Output 3f79fe160b2bcec6e20538b27596eb167802e7fb40cfcb6a3d1cb326af68b352:3

value
65850905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d312b74ed7af62574fcb861fcc7cc5fe749740d7 OP_EQUAL
address
3Lw4vS7Dy1S2XKdnEFjqzvHBzMk44WRFmn
transaction
3f79fe160b2bcec6e20538b27596eb167802e7fb40cfcb6a3d1cb326af68b352
spent
true